Frequent Sage 50 Problems and How to Fix Them
Sage 50 is a reliable accounting software, but like any application, users may encounter errors. This guide covers the frequently encountered Sage 50 glitches and provides practical solutions to fix them.
1. Sage 50 Error 1402 - Installation Error
This error typically occurs during upgrade and relates to Windows registry permissions.
Resolution:
Press Windows + R, type regedit, and press Enter Navigate to: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Installer\UserData Right-click the UserData folder and select Permissions Add your user account with Full Control rights Click Apply and OK Restart your computer and retry the installation
2. Sage 50 Error 1603 - Fatal Error During Installation
This critical error prevents Sage 50 from installing properly.
Resolution:
Run the installer as Administrator Temporarily disable your security software Ensure you have at least 4 GB of free disk space Clean temporary files using Disk Cleanup Download and install the latest Microsoft Visual C++ Redistributable Try installing again
3. Sage 50 Error 1328 - Missing or Corrupted File
This issue indicates a corrupted installation file.
Resolution:
Note which file is reported as missing Completely uninstall Sage 50 using the Control Panel Delete any remaining Sage 50 folders in Program Files Download a fresh copy of the Sage 50 installer Run the new installer as Administrator
4. Sage 50 Error 1719 - Windows Installer Service Error
This error relates to the Windows Installer service not running properly.
How to Fix:
Press Windows + R, type services.msc, and press Enter Locate the Windows Installer service Right-click and select Properties Set Startup type to Automatic Click Start if the service isn't running Click Apply and OK Restart your computer
5. Sage 50 Error 1935 - Assembly Installation Failure
This error occurs during installation of .NET Framework components.
Resolution:
Run Windows Update and install all available updates Download and run the .NET Framework Repair Tool Run the System File Checker (sfc /scannow) Disable any third-party security software temporarily Try installing Sage 50 again
6. Sage 50 Error 1904 - Registry Key Failure
This problem indicates permission issues with registry keys.
Resolution:
Press Windows + R, type regedit, and press Enter Navigate to the key mentioned in the error message Right-click the key and select Permissions Add your user account with Full Control Click Apply and OK Restart your computer and try again
7. Sage 50 Error 1311 - Source File Not Found
This error occurs when the installer can't locate required files.
Resolution:
Check if your installation media is damaged If using a CD/DVD, clean it or try copying files to your hard drive For downloads, verify the download completed successfully Redownload the installation files if necessary Disable any download managers during the process
8. Sage 50 Error 1920 - Service Failed to Start
This problem indicates a service that Sage 50 needs isn't running.
How to Fix:
Press Windows + R, type services.msc, and press Enter Locate the service mentioned in the error Right-click and select Properties Set Startup type to Automatic Click Start to start the service Click Apply and OK
9. Sage 50 Error 1304 - File Access Denied
This issue occurs when the installer doesn't have permission to access files.
How to Fix:
Run the installer as Administrator Temporarily disable User Account Control (UAC) Check if the file exists in the specified location Take ownership of the file if necessary Ensure no other programs are using the file
10. Sage 50 Error 1722 - Invalid Command Line
This problem suggests issues with the installation command.
Solution:
Download a fresh copy of the installer Ensure the installation path doesn't contain special characters Try installing to the default location Check for spaces in the installation path Contact Sage support if the problem persists
